![]() |
Qt 6.x
The Qt SDK
|
#include <qobject.h>
#include <QTimer>
#include <QDataStream>
#include <private/qglobal_p.h>
#include <memory>
Go to the source code of this file.
Classes | |
struct | QEvdevKeyboardMap::Mapping |
struct | QEvdevKeyboardMap::Composing |
class | QFdContainer |
class | QEvdevKeyboardHandler |
Namespaces | |
namespace | QEvdevKeyboardMap |
Enumerations | |
enum | QEvdevKeyboardMap::Flags { QEvdevKeyboardMap::IsDead = 0x01 , QEvdevKeyboardMap::IsLetter = 0x02 , QEvdevKeyboardMap::IsModifier = 0x04 , QEvdevKeyboardMap::IsSystem = 0x08 } |
enum | QEvdevKeyboardMap::System { QEvdevKeyboardMap::SystemConsoleFirst = 0x0100 , QEvdevKeyboardMap::SystemConsoleMask = 0x007f , QEvdevKeyboardMap::SystemConsoleLast = 0x017f , QEvdevKeyboardMap::SystemConsolePrevious = 0x0180 , QEvdevKeyboardMap::SystemConsoleNext = 0x0181 , QEvdevKeyboardMap::SystemReboot = 0x0200 , QEvdevKeyboardMap::SystemZap = 0x0300 } |
enum | QEvdevKeyboardMap::Modifiers { QEvdevKeyboardMap::ModPlain = 0x00 , QEvdevKeyboardMap::ModShift = 0x01 , QEvdevKeyboardMap::ModAltGr = 0x02 , QEvdevKeyboardMap::ModControl = 0x04 , QEvdevKeyboardMap::ModAlt = 0x08 , QEvdevKeyboardMap::ModShiftL = 0x10 , QEvdevKeyboardMap::ModShiftR = 0x20 , QEvdevKeyboardMap::ModCtrlL = 0x40 , QEvdevKeyboardMap::ModCtrlR = 0x80 } |
Functions | |
QDataStream & | operator>> (QDataStream &ds, QEvdevKeyboardMap::Mapping &m) |
QDataStream & | operator<< (QDataStream &ds, const QEvdevKeyboardMap::Mapping &m) |
QDataStream & | operator>> (QDataStream &ds, QEvdevKeyboardMap::Composing &c) |
QDataStream & | operator<< (QDataStream &ds, const QEvdevKeyboardMap::Composing &c) |
Variables | |
const quint32 | QEvdevKeyboardMap::FileMagic = 0x514d4150 |
|
inline |
Definition at line 94 of file qevdevkeyboardhandler_p.h.
|
inline |
Definition at line 84 of file qevdevkeyboardhandler_p.h.
|
inline |
Definition at line 89 of file qevdevkeyboardhandler_p.h.
|
inline |
Definition at line 79 of file qevdevkeyboardhandler_p.h.